The first installment of this new series features Taiwanese retailer Mexy Shop. Jessy of Jessy Dust introduced me (along with her other readers) to the brand over a year ago and I’ve been intrigued ever since.
In a word, Mexy Shop is “safe.” Safe in execution, safe in price point, and safe in design. It features few truly exceptional or innovative creations but does supply many solid basics at reasonable prices.

Mexy Shop’s bread and butter are chiffon tops, polyester dresses, lighter knits, and elastic-waist bottoms. I didn’t spot many offensive or questionable designs and think it, by and large, shuns the frilly details that alienate many shoppers from this niche market.
The styling aesthetic does cater to a younger audience but I can see many of the same pieces reworked for a more mature style. The quality is fair and falls in line with the price range.
Most Asia-based retailers offer only two (small or medium) or three (S, M, or L) sizes with some styles available in only one size. I find that, based on the two items I
received, Mexy Shop styles do not fit as small as some of its competitors’.
Measurements that I took of the Polka Dot Boyfriend Jeans in size S: Waist: 15″, Hip: 19″, Total Length: 34″, Inseam: 28″, and thigh opening: 11.”
Measurements posted on Mexy Shop’s website: Waist: 14.2″, Hip: 18.5″, Length: 35″, Thigh Width: 14.3.”
At
first, I was concerned that the boyfriend jeans in small (also available in medium, large, and extra large) would fit me
too tightly through the leg but it ended up being an passable fit. For those of you who are similar to me in size, the
waist of the jeans will be about a size too big and will need to be hoisted up by a
belt.
The
jersey draped top came in only one size and was quite oversized on me. I
think it will comfortably accommodate someone up to three sizes
taller/bigger than me (not exactly shrimpy at 5’2 but definitely falls
short of average height).
It took the order twelve days, from the time of shipment, to arrive on my doorsteps (East Coast). I thought the service used – Priority Mail International Parcels – was fast for an international shipment and have no complaints on that front.
Mexy Shop services worldwide and provides a reliable tracking number (which I was able to track using USPS’s website). I believe stock photos are all taken internally and represent the products truthfully. That alone garners it at least a passing grade in my book.
